Smoky lavender-gray, frosty blue-gray, warm cream, and olive-moss tones, displaying a dense collective of un-cut agate nodules and rough chunks. Fractured and weathered surfaces reveal substantial cores of highly translucent, waxy chalcedony, tightly enveloped by characteristic greenish-olive and ochre volcanic rhyolite rinds.

Origin: “Santa Monica” deposit, Ojo Laguna region, Chihuahua, Mexico

Type: Natural Agate Nodules (Whole & Chunk Rough Material)

Coveted rough material from the esteemed Santa Monica deposit in Ojo Laguna. Featuring dense, high-grade chalcedony with great clarity, these nodules are exceptionally well-suited for slabbing, cabochon cutting, fine lapidary carvings, or tumbling.
